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en DeKalb County

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en DeKalb County?

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en DeKalb County está en The Park at Greatstone listado en $740.

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en DeKalb County?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en DeKalb County es $1,690.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en DeKalb County ?

A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en DeKalb County es una unidad de 1,360 pies cuadrados a partir de $3,229 en The Hawkins.
